You have 215hp stock, and are most likely running 14.9-15.2 in the 1/4 mile. Your SS would smoke this car, but you can do a LOT to the motor to help out. First, you should put some sort of catback/x-pipe combo on, and at the same time, a K&N air filter. Next, the intake you have on that thing is a TICKING TIMB BOMB...it will explode. The 96-97 intakes are plastic, and are weak, and will eventually crack and cause a huge hassle. Therefore, I'd say to save up and do the 99+ Head, intake, cam swap, in which you get the heads, intake and cam from a 99+ GT, and put them in your engine. You will get better performance by a mile, and you'll take care of the intake problem before it occurs. When those parts go on, put some underdrive pulleys in, and for the rear end, maybe a steeper gear, like 3.73. With all that, you should be good to go, power wise. Good luck, and keep us posted.
